Associate Software Engineer (TS/SCI w/Poly Required) - Security Clearance Required

GCI, Inc.
Chantilly, Virginia
Full-time

GCI, embodies excellence, integrity and professionalism. The employees supporting our customers deliver unique, high-value mission solutions while effectively leverage the technological expertise of our valued workforce to meet critical mission requirements in the areas of Data Analytics and Software Development, Engineering, Targeting and Analysis, Operations, Training, and Cyber Operations.

We maximize opportunities for success by building and maintaining trusted and reliable partnerships with our customers and industry.

At GCI, we solve the hard problems. As a Associate Software Engineer, a typical day will include the following duties :

Required :

  • Proficient in at least one programming language (e.g., Java, Python, C++) and willingness to learn new languages as required
  • Demonstrated ability to learn quickly, complete tasks independently and creatively, and adapt to new technologies and tools

Desired :

  • Prior experience with software development projects, either through coursework or personal projects
  • Experience with technologies / domains such as :
  • Artificial Intelligence (i.e., Machine Learning, Generative AI, etc)
  • Cloud Architecture, Development, and / or Administration
  • Computer, Automotive, and / or Network Forensics
  • Data Science & Data Visualization
  • RF Engineering & Signals processing
  • Scripting (i.e., Bash, Powershell, Python)
  • Vulnerability Research and / or Exploit Development

Example tasks :

  • Performs technical tasks in support of engineering, information systems, or related technical operations.
  • Collaborate with the development team to design, develop, and test software applications, modules, and components.
  • Assist in coding, debugging, and troubleshooting software issues to ensure smooth operation and optimal performance.
  • Participate in software architecture discussions and contribute ideas for enhancing product functionality and usability.
  • Conduct thorough research on emerging technologies, programming languages, and development tools to stay updated with industry trends.
  • Work closely with senior developers and mentors to learn and apply software development methodologies and techniques.
  • Support the team in various software development tasks, including version control, deployment, and testing.
  • Participate in special projects as required.

Education

  • Majors in Computer Science, Computer Engineering, Information Technology or other technical degree programs strongly preferred
  • 3.0 GPA+ preferred

Clearance

  • Must be interested in and eligible to obtain a Top Secret US Government Clearance
  • Candidates with an existing clearance preferred
  • 27 days ago
Related jobs
Promoted
GCI, Inc.
Tysons, Virginia

The employees supporting our customers deliver unique, high-value mission solutions while effectively leverage the technological expertise of our valued workforce to meet critical mission requirements in the areas of Data Analytics and Software Development, Engineering, Targeting and Analysis, Opera...

Promoted
Booz Allen Hamilton
McLean, Virginia

Applicants selected will be subject to a security investigation and may need to meet eligibility requirements for access to classified information. We encourage you to learn more about our total benefits by visiting the Resource page on our Careers site and reviewing Our Employee Benefits page. If y...

Promoted
Northrop Grumman
Dulles, Virginia

Communication is a key element of your role and all GNC engineers are expected to: * Apply engineering principles, industry standards, company process, and knowledge of vehicle dynamics, aerodynamics, propulsion, classical/modern control, and estimation theory to perform tasks to advanced program/pr...

Promoted
Cymertek Corporation
Chantilly, Virginia

Bachelor’s degree (Computer Science or related discipline) required. Scroll down the page to see all associated job requirements, and any responsibilities successful candidates can expect. Systems Integration Engineer (Principal Systems Engineer). Cymertek is looking for a Integration Engineer to de...

Promoted
Network and Data Solutions Integrators (NDSI)
Springfield, Virginia

Active TS/SCI clearance and eligibility to obtain a CI poly. Work in close collaboration with other automation engineers, infrastructure administrators, and data scientists. Bachelor's Degree in Computer Science or related technical discipline, or the equivalent combination of education, technical c...

Promoted
Booz Allen Hamilton
Reston, Virginia

Collaborate across multiple engineering disciplines, resolving network incidents to ensure optimal network operation center performance, and build, configure, test, harden, and decommission Windows and Linux servers. Applicants selected will be subject to a security investigation and may need to mee...

Promoted
Peraton
Herndon, Virginia

Active TS/SCI clearance with polygraph or ability to obtain SCI and pass a polygraph. Peraton offers enhanced benefits to employees working on this critical National Security program, which include heavily subsidized employee benefits coverage for you and your dependents, 25 days of PTO accrued annu...

Promoted
General Dynamics Information Technology
Oakton, Virginia

Collaborate with cross-functional team of software engineers, data scientists, analysts, project managers and other engineers to support a high volume and complex data system. Security Clearance Level: TS/SCI w/Polygraph. Our benefits package for all US-based employees includes a variety of medical ...

Next Step Systems – Recruiters for Information Technology Jobs Top IT Recruiting Firm
Springfield, Virginia

The qualified Helpdesk Specialist must have an active TS/SCI security clearance and be able to obtain a CI Polygraph security clearance. Helpdesk Specialist, TS/SCI with CI Polygraph Security Clearance Required, Springfield, VA. Home»Helpdesk Specialist, TS/SCI with CI Polygraph Security Clearance R...

SMX
Chantilly, Virginia

Clearance: TS/SCI, CI Poly preferred. Coordinate with systems engineering in the development of software requirements. Advise teams on advanced technologies, toolsets, and frameworks for implementation in emerging software products. Coordinate with infrastructure and development team members to defi...